"Administrator of Stonebranch: Great Security Controls, Needs Updating on Auth Methods for Tasks"
What do you like best about Stonebranch?

Stonebranch has a robust permissions system, which allows for granular control over almost every resource, combining that with easy integration with AD or LDAP, allows for efficient and easy centralized permissions management.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about Stonebranch?

Certain tasks only allow for basic auth. Given the current security climate around more robust authentication methods, it seems outdated not to have more modern authentication methods available by default.

One example is with the Email tasks, where only Basic Auth is available, which isn't even able to connect to O365 anymore since they have recently disabled it.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

Wojciech S.
WS
Enterprise (> 1000 emp.)
"SB"
What do you like best about Stonebranch?

stonebranch universal controller is used primarily as a scheduler for background jobs. it helped us to move jobs from SAP to one single place, which allows us to easily manage them. It gives us the opportunity to automatically create incidents with an API so no manual monitoring is required anymore. With custom-created reports we are able to provide required information to auditors. we're still learning about a tool and investigating the next automatization opportunities with stonebranch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about Stonebranch?

since the release of SB in our company i did not have any complaints about it;'s functionality, from my point of view it would be good to have some advanced analytics tool available to create more sufficient reports.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.
